Today we begin the season of Lent—forty days that lead us toward Easter and the hope of resurrection.

In his Ash Wednesday meditation, Bishop Ken Carter invites us to see Lent as an interruption—a sacred pause in the busyness of life. A season to return to God with all our hearts (Joel 2), to practice stillness (Psalm 46), and to “seek first the Kingdom of God” (Matthew 6).

What might it look like for you to create space for God over the next forty days? Seven minutes of silence each day? Fasting from technology? Letting go of an attachment to make room for something better?

Lent is a gift. An invitation. A way into deeper awareness, renewed strength, and holy change.
